WWE Star Kit Wilson Slams Jelly Roll Ahead Of Historic SmackDown Match

Kit Wilson and Grammy Award winner Jelly Roll will go one-on-one on WWE SmackDown in what is set to be a historic bout.

Historic because it marks Jelly Roll’s first ever singles bout in a WWE ring.

The three-time Grammy winner first stepped foot inside the squared circle in August of last year, when he tagged with Randy Orton to take on the team of Drew McIntyre and Logan Paul.

Kit Wilson looking to halt Jelly Roll’s Road to WrestleMania

However, on that night in MetLife Stadium in New Jersey, Jelly Roll had a 14-time World Champion tag team partner helping him out. Tonight he will be solo under the bright lights of the PPG Paints Arena in Pittsburgh, Pennsylvania.

His opponent, Britain’s own Kit Wilson, a former NXT Tag Team Champion, has drawn the ire of the Nashville native in recent weeks. The pair have exchanged words across a couple of episodes of SmackDown, and even went back-and-forth with some slam poetry, last week.

Wilson, though, was unimpressed with Jelly’s efforts, subsequently laying out the 41-year-old and leaving him laying. Now, the pair are going to settle their dispute on the road to WrestleMania.

Ahead of Jelly Roll’s singles debut, tonight, Wilson had some harsh words for his famous opponent.

“Tonight, Jelly Roll goes into Friday Night SmackDown for his first ever singles match against Kit Wilson. When he is laying in bed tonight in pain, having been beaten up by a man that looks this good, he will feel thankful that he was there in the ring for a match that started the legendary career trajectory of Kit Wilson.”

– Kit Wilson

Wilson has previously been one half of the tag team Pretty Deadly, with partner Elton Prince. However, since Prince suffered a severe neck injury which has required surgery, Wilson has been repackaged as a solo star on SmackDown.

Over the past couple of months, Wilson, complete with new theme music and a book full of questionable poetry, has aimed to eliminate ‘toxic masculinity’ from WWE. It has not necessarily gone all too well for him. He almost immediately incurred the wrath of former NXT Champion Oba Femi and is now on the wrong side of Jelly Roll.
